Intro
Jasmine is a delicate, evergreen climber native to China and
India with small, white, star-shaped flowers, which are picked
at night, when their fragrance is at its most powerful. Jasmine
essential oil has a sweet, exotic and richly floral smell. It is
expensive, as its distillation is more elaborate than for most
oils. It is used to deeply relax, lift depression and increase

Ancient Wisdom
The jasmine has been considered a holy flower in India for
hundreds of years and is strung together to make garlands for Hindu
gods and Goddesses still today. Jasmine is commonly worn in
the hair by Indian women and is one of the main flowers in wedding
garlands as well. According to a myth, the sun god, Surya,
rejected a princess’s love and she was so heartbroken that she
killed herself. From her ashes scattered on the
ground, a jasmine plant grew. Since the sun god
caused her so much pain, the jasmine flower only
bloomed and released its perfume at night.
